Glazed Cold Meats Recipe

Ingredients
1 envelope unflavored gelatine
1/4 cup cold water
1 can (10 1/2 ounces) condensed consomme
1 teaspoon Worcestershire
2 teaspoons lemon juice
1 can (8 ounces) pitted sour cherries, drained and rinsed in cold water
Sliced cooked ham, beef, pork, or lamb
Directions
Sprinkle gelatine on cold water to soften.
Place over low heat; stir until gelatine is dissolved.
Add consomme, Worcestershire, lemon juice, and cherries.
Chill until mixture begins to thicken.
Meanwhile, arrange cold meats attractively on a platter.
Spoon a thin layer of the cherry consomme over meat, arranging cherries down sides and center of platter.
Chill until serving time.
